What was this vote about?

This vote concerned “EU strategy for the rights of persons with disabilities post-2024”. EPP, S&D, ECR, Renew, Greens-EFA, Left and NI voted mostly in favour. PfE and ESN mostly abstained. The motion was adopted by a comfortable margin (490 for, 9 against, 109 abstentions).
